  3. Yet again the tavern door is blown wide open, much to the discomfort of those close by. The wind carries hail of raindrops with it before the newcomer closes it, the dunmer scans the room as he shakes down his robe. With soft calculated footsteps he moves to the bar seeming to glide rather than walk. He removes the hood revealing long silver locks framing his face, maybe it was once attractive but now it is weathered and rugged with years on the road, a jagged scar tears through the left eye and halts at the base of his neck, there hangs a silver amulet engraved with a wolf's head. he leans across the bar and speaks softly to the barkeep, whilst his drink is been prepared he looks over the room again. A silver shortsword hangs on his belt, bejewelled with an amathyst that seems flare every now and then with a mavelent power as if the soul entrapped within were pounding for release. An inscription covers the silverblade, it is clearly in the dunmer tongue but not readable from this angle. The bartender returns with a bottle. the Dark elf picks it up and drops a few silver coins on the bar before walking up the stairs to the balcony, There Dante Lestat De'vire takes a seat overlooking the crowd below. He sighs, dismayed that his target has not arrived yet, unhooks the stopper from his bottle and drinks.
